How to fight for internet freedom

MIT Technology Review 

Last week, Freedom House, a human rights advocacy group, released its annual review of the state of internet freedom around the world; it's one of the most important trackers out there if you want to understand changes to digital free expression. As I wrote, the report shows that generative AI is already a game changer in geopolitics. Globally, internet freedom has never been lower, and the number of countries that have blocked websites for political, social, and religious speech has never been higher. Also, the number of countries that arrested people for online expression reached a record high. These issues are particularly urgent before we head into a year with over 50 elections worldwide; as Freedom House has noted, election cycles are times when internet freedom is often most under threat.
